    Kanchi Mamunivar Centre For Post Graduate Studies provides programmes including Ph.D, M.Phil, M.Com, M.A, M.Sc. in streams such as Humanities & Social Sciences, Science, Accounting & Commerce, and are excellent for students to build their careers. The institute has specializations in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, Zoology, Botany, Computer Science.
